2. rationale for the programme
The shift from general or executive aviation to airline transport requires a change of operational mentality. company income assessments not only assess manual skill, but also the mastery of automatims and efficient management of workflows under standard operating procedures (sops). this course offers focused and pragmatic training to master fms (flight management system) as the core of the modern operation, facilitating a smooth transition to the environment of large-scale reactors.
3. technical content of the module
The programme is structured to provide the pilot with technological fluidity and operational discipline in complex cabins:
Architecture and logic of the fms: understanding the philosophy of automation, page structure (init, rte, perf, legs, prog) and the correct feeding of the navigation database.
Programming and flight modifications: insertion and revision of flight plans, calculation of take-off and landing performance, management of speed and altitude restrictions, and editing of road routes or terminal areas to control vectors.
Lateral and vertical navigation strategies (lnav / vnav): advanced management of the promotion, cruising and optimal descent profiles (top of descent), holding settings and sequencing of complex approaches.
Adaptation to air line standards (sops): practical introduction to multiple cabin discipline, reading and execution of checklists, standardized cabin flows, and critical interaction between the flying pilot (pf - pilot flying) and the monitoring pilot (pm - pilot monitoring).
Contingency and failure management: procedures for auto losses, degradation of navigation data, and rapid reconfiguration of the flight plan under high-workload situations.

2. rationale for the programme
Entering a regular airline requires a critical transition to a highly complex corporate and legal structure. current airlines seek professionals with a strong capacity to lead resources, mitigate risks and manage the operation under the current regulatory framework. this global program immerses the pilot in the real environment of an airline, combining high technical demand with the required legal and leadership knowledge in multiple cabins.
3. technical and academic content of the course
Legal framework and aeronautical code: study of the aeronautical rules applicable to regular commercial operations. legal responsibilities to the aeronautical authority, implications of the regulatory framework for the operation of large aircraft and legal aspects of the flight clearance.
Powers and responsibilities of the crew: legal and operational definition of the role of the master (maximum authority, aircraft security, decision-making and civil and criminal responsibility aspects) and of the first officer (assistance roles, delegation of functions and security management as second in command).
Multiple cabin interaction (crm / sops): working dynamics in crews under standard operating procedures (sops). distribution and standardization of cabin flows, safety briefings and professional interaction with cabin staff (tcp), office, ramp and air traffic control (atc).
Contingency and threat management (tem): methodology for detection and mitigation of operational errors. standardized models for complex decision-making under high workload (dodar / fordec) and fuel management (fuel management) in the face of severe weather or saturated airports.
High complexity emergency procedures: protocolisation and cabin discipline in critical situations in large-scale aircraft: depressurization, critical-stage engine failures (v1 / take-off), on-board fire and evacuation. absolute emphasis on the division of roles: flying pilot (pf) and monitoring pilot (pm).

SEMINAR I: ADVANCED OPERATIONAL METEOROLOGY AND METEOROLOGICAL RADAR
Description: intensive training focused on the interpretation and management of severe atmospheric phenomena that impact large-scale aviation. the module deepens the predictive analysis of significant time letters (sigwx), complex weather reports (metar / taf) and en route messaging. the physics of the development of storms (cumulonimbus), windshear (windshear), light air turbulence (cat) and mesospale convective systems is fully trained. the practical axis is focused on the correct operation and interpretation of the on-board weather radar: vertical scanning techniques, beam attenuation, hook echo identification (hook echo) and regular safe diversion strategies to mitigate operational risks.

SEMINAR II: OPERATIONS IN COLD CLIMATE AND SURFACE POLLUTION
Description: technical seminar dedicated to critical procedures for the safe operation of aircraft under severe winter conditions. covers in detail the physics of the formation of ice in flight (ice types, critical accumulation areas) and the efficient use of pneumatic systems (de-ice boots) and anti-ice thermal. on the ground, we analyze the rigorous application of the concept of "clean cabin," effective time tables (holdover times - hot) for fluids type i, ii, iii and iv, and snow / scarlet removal techniques. finally, we cover the performance of take-off and braking on contaminated tracks, interpretation of snowtam reports and calculation of the friction coefficient to avoid track excursions.

SEMINAR III: SAFE TRANSPORT OF DANGEROUS GOODS (REGULATION)
Description: compulsory training under international standards to understand the legal and operational responsibility of the crew in the transport of special loads. the content covers the classification of the 9 classes of dangerous goods, identification of risk labels and safe handling. the analysis of the notification to the commander (notoc) is emphasized, verifying the compatibility of stoves in the wineries, segregation of reactive materials and quantity limitations. the instructors (active pilots) transmit the exact protocols for response to incidents in flight (spilling, emanation of toxic gases or chemical fire), ensuring the regulatory compliance required by airline audits.

SEMINARIO IV: INGENIERÍA OPERATIVA DE MOTORES REACCIÓN (TURBOFAN)
Description: technical and performance analysis of power plants that equip modern large aircraft (such as the boeing 737 ng series). the seminar discloses the thermodynamics and the operation of the high-rate bypass ratio, air flows, high / low-pressure compressors and turbines. it focuses on cabin management: interpretation of push parameters (n1, n2, egt), startup under adverse conditions (hot / hung start) and efficient use of reverses. also, operating criteria for high complexity failures such as overloss of compressor (compressor stop), intake of foreign objects (fod / birds), and flight reignition procedures (in-flight restart) are trained.

SEMINARIO V: GESTIÓN TÉCNICA DE PLANTAS MOTRICES TURBOHÉLICE: PT6A Y PRATT & WHITNEY
Description: specialisation course focused on the architecture and operation of the most successful turbohelic engines of corporate and regional aviation (king air platforms and regional reactors). the programme covers the design differences between free turbines (pt6a) and solidarity axes, power and gas section management (ng / nf), and the operation of the torque measurement system. special emphasis is placed on the control of the propeller: operation of the governor, passage of the flag (feathering), reverse pass (beta range) and prevention of conditions of overtemperature (itt) during the ignition. an essential module for pilots who seek to optimize the engine's life and master critical motor-plant failure emergencies.
